FRIKKADELS

Otherwise known as Dutch Forcemeat Balls. This is my family's favourite dish, so I thought I would share it with you all. Serve with steamy hot rice and salad. We like to use Sweet Chilli Sauce as a dip, but I'm sure any Asian style sauce will do just as well. Don't leave the cloves out - it's important to the flavour of the meatballs. The original recipe came from Charmaine Solomon's - The Complete Asian Cookbook, but I have modified it a little.

Time 35m

Yield 32 meatballs, 6 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 14

1 large brown onion, very finely chopped
1 kg minced steak
1 cup fresh breadcrumb (white, wholemeal or whatever is available)
3 teaspoons salt (I like to use vegie sea salt)
1 teaspoon fresh ground black pepper
4 teaspoons of chopped fresh dill or 1 teaspoon dried dill
1/2 teaspoon cinnamon
1/2-1 teaspoon clove (I think it's best to freshly grind whole cloves)
2 garlic cloves, crushed
1 teaspoon finely grated fresh ginger (you can use powdered if you wish)
4 teaspoons Worcestershire sauce or 4 teaspoons lemon juice
3 -4 eggs, beaten
dry breadcrumbs, for coating
oil (for deep frying)

Steps:

  • Place the first 11 ingredients in a large bowl and mix well.
  • Shape into small balls about 2.5cm (1 inch) in diameter.
  • Dip in beaten eggs, then coat in dry breadcrumbs.
  • Deep fry in hot oil under golden brown.
  • Drain on absorbent paper before serving.
  • Should make 30 + meatballs, so easily serves 6.
